Bhopal (Madhya Pradesh): A youth was stabbed and later died in hospital after a scuffle over a couple sitting together at Ambedkar Park under Govindpura police station. While initial claims linked the clash to alleged ‘love jehad’, police investigation suggests it was a drunken brawl with no communal angle.
The incident occurred on Thursday evening when Faizan Khan, a resident of Piplani, was at the park with a girl of another faith. Three other youths—Shyam More, Ajay and Rahul—arrived at the spot and reportedly objected to Faizan being with the girl. An argument followed, and the situation turned violent.
In the clash, Faizan allegedly pulled out a knife attached to his key ring and stabbed Shyam and Ajay. All parties involved were reportedly intoxicated. Shyam and Ajay were rushed to AIIMS Bhopal. Shyam succumbed to his injuries on Saturday morning, while Ajay is recovering.

ACP Govindpura Aditi Saxena said that the altercation seemed to have started due to some provocation during the encounter in the park. Faizan, who works in private jobs, and tvictims, who were labourers under a BHEL contractor, were not previously known to each other.
Faizan was arrested soon after the incident and is being questioned. Police have confirmed that he has no prior criminal record.
Police rule out ‘love jehad’ link
ACP Aditi Saxena said that there is no communal or romantic angle to the incident. Families of Faizan and the girl said they were former neighbours and knew each other well. The girl’s family confirmed she tied ‘rakhi’ to Faizan and that there was nothing unusual in their relationship. Police continue to investigate further.
